Western Australia location profile
Kambalda West WA 6442
Kambalda West is a small mining township in WA’s Goldfields, beside Lake Lefroy and paired with Kambalda East. It offers affordable housing, practical amenities, and a close-knit community geared to the nickel mining industry and outdoor pursuits.

Why families consider Kambalda West
Predominantly resource-sector workers and families with a mix of long-term locals and FIFO; quiet, car‑dependent streets; community-focused with a practical, outdoors-oriented lifestyle.

Transport & connectivity
- No local passenger train; nearest: Kalgoorlie Station (~60km)
- TransWA coach services between Kalgoorlie and Esperance stop in Kambalda
- Goldfields Highway; Kambalda–Coolgardie Road to Great Eastern Highway
